Investigation Summary
The investigation into the crash of CCCP-L1692 revealed that the aircraft flew into an area of intense convective activity shortly after takeoff from Aktobe. A lightning strike hit the left wing, igniting fuel in the wing tanks. The resulting fire weakened the wing's internal structure until it failed under aerodynamic loads. The left wing separated from the aircraft at an altitude of approximately 400-600 meters. The fuselage then entered an uncontrolled spiral and impacted the ground near the village of Konstantinovka (now in the Martuk District), approximately 50 km northwest of Aktobe. This accident highlighted the vulnerability of the Il-14's fuel system to lightning strikes and led to revisions in how Soviet pilots were briefed on thunderstorm avoidance.
Final Conclusions
The investigation concluded that the destruction of CCCP-L1692 was caused by a lightning strike that ignited fuel in the wing tanks, leading to a fire and subsequent structural failure of the left wing. This specific accident demonstrated the critical vulnerability of the Il-14's wing structure and fuel venting to atmospheric electricity. It resulted in immediate changes to Soviet flight operations, including stricter mandates for pilots to bypass convective weather zones by at least 10-15 kilometers and improvements in lightning protection for the Il-14 fleet.

Systems & Failure Modes
Fuel System
The lightning strike ignited fuel vapors in the left wing tanks, leading to an intense fire that compromised the wing's structural integrity.
Airframe Structure
The left wing spar was weakened by the in-flight fire, causing the wing to separate from the fuselage under normal aerodynamic loads during the storm encounter.

Safety Actions & Advisories
Weather Avoidance Protocols
Following a series of weather-related crashes in the late 1950s, Aeroflot updated its operational manuals to mandate stricter avoidance distances from active thunderstorm cells.
